Warehouse Operator
Qualified candidate must be able to follow all GMP procedures and maintain safety, quality and productivity standards in a fast paced, multi-priority environment. Experienced, certified forklift driver with manufacturing warehouse / Shipping and Receiving background including use of scanning equipment and computer input. Clean, CDL B license preferred.
Position requires independent worker who is team and results oriented. Possesses good people, math and communication skills both verbal and written. Dayshift - 9AM or Noon start - work hours/location to be determined to meet operating schedule. Monday through Friday may include Saturday AM work. Prior safety and attendance records will be reviewed.
Immediate placement. Start $10.50 hourly, excellent rate progression and benefits. We are a SPICE manufacturer. Interview process to include standard testing, reference and background checks and post employment physical.Â
